Cloud and DevOps
Learn Terraform
1 plan — 6 lessons
Through practical lessons and AI guidance, you’ll build your skills step by step. By the end, you’ll be able to write real code, solve everyday problems, and build practical projects.
What You'll Learn
Terraform basics and HCL
Learn Terraform syntax and configuration basics.
Providers, resources, and state
Manage providers, resources, and state files.
Modules and variables
Reuse infrastructure with modules and variables.
Plan and apply workflows
Safely plan and apply infrastructure changes.
Managing environments
Handle dev, staging, and production environments.
Provision infrastructure
Provision a complete environment with Terraform.
Write infrastructure, not tickets
7 days of HCL, providers, modules, and state — provision real environments with infrastructure as code.
Start learningTerraform was the missing piece in our deployment process. This plan got me writing real modules in days.
